本站不以盈利为目的,图片均来自免版权网站,且仅供学习交流参考,请勿用于商业用途

HTTPSHTTP

在网站开发中,PHP是一种非常常用的编程语言。而在使用PHP时,经常需要在代码中引用其他的代码。其中,最常见的引用方式是使用PHP的include和require关键字。在本文中,我们将探讨如何使用这两个关键字来引用代码,并介绍它们之间的区别。

我们来看一下include关键字。在PHP中,include关键字用于将一个文件中的代码引入到另一个文件中。这个文件可以是PHP文件,也可以是其他类型的文件,如HTML或XML文件。使用include关键字的语法如下所示:

``` include 'filename.php'; ```

code怎么引用php

在这个语法中,filename.php是要引入的文件的名称。当PHP解释器遇到include语句时,它将会读取filename.php文件中的代码,并将其插入到当前文件的位置。

除了include关键字之外,还有一个类似的关键字叫做require。require的作用与include相似,都是将一个文件中的代码引入到另一个文件中。不同的是,使用require关键字时,如果引入的文件不存在或出现错误,PHP解释器将会停止执行当前文件。这种情况下,我们需要手动修复错误,并重新运行程序。使用require关键字的语法如下所示:

``` require 'filename.php'; ```

在这个语法中,filename.php是要引入的文件的名称。当PHP解释器遇到require语句时,它将会读取filename.php文件中的代码,并将其插入到当前文件的位置。如果filename.php文件不存在或出现错误,PHP解释器将会停止执行当前文件。

include和require之间有什么区别呢?主要有以下几点:

1. 错误处理方式不同:当使用include关键字时,如果引入的文件不存在或出现错误,PHP解释器将会发出一个警告,但不会停止执行当前文件。而当使用require关键字时,如果引入的文件不存在或出现错误,PHP解释器将会停止执行当前文件。

2. 性能不同:使用include关键字时,PHP解释器会在运行时检查文件是否已经被引入过,如果已经引入过,则不会再次引入。而使用require关键字时,PHP解释器在每次执行时都会重新引入文件。因此,使用require关键字的性能会稍微低一些。

3. 用途不同:include关键字主要用于引入可选的代码,例如页面头部或尾部的代码,或者一些可选的组件。而require关键字主要用于引入必须的代码,例如类定义或函数库。

include和require关键字都是在PHP中常用的引用代码的方式。它们之间的区别主要在于错误处理方式、性能和用途。在使用时,我们需要根据具体情况选择合适的关键字,以便实现代码的引用和重用。

热门资讯

怎么让小孩子学编程
发布:2023-12-29
当你开始学编程时怎么办
发布:2023-12-29
昆山五轴数控编程怎么学
发布:2023-12-29
laravel 怎么用
发布:2023-12-29
php怎么插入value
发布:2023-12-29

热门标签